Multiple choice

How does limited access to healthcare services affect maternal and child health outcomes?

  1. Limited access to prenatal care increases the risk of maternal complications and adverse birth outcomes.

  2. Limited access to well-child visits can lead to delayed diagnosis and treatment of childhood illnesses.

  3. Limited access to healthcare services is associated with higher rates of preventable hospitalizations and emergency department visits.

  4. All of the above

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
D Correct answer
Explanation

Limited access to healthcare services has a detrimental impact on maternal and child health, increasing the risk of maternal complications, adverse birth outcomes, delayed diagnosis and treatment of childhood illnesses, and higher rates of preventable hospitalizations and emergency department visits.
